转动第四轴怎么编程

时间:2025-01-23 19:26:46 游戏攻略

转动第四轴的编程方法主要取决于你使用的控制系统和编程环境。以下是一些通用的步骤和建议:

确定控制要求

首先,明确第四轴需要实现的运动类型(旋转、移动等)以及具体的参数,如速度、加速度、减速度和旋转角度等。

选择编程语言

根据你的控制系统和编程环境,选择合适的编程语言。常用的PLC编程语言包括梯形图(Ladder Diagram, LD)、功能块图(Function Block Diagram, FBD)、结构化文本(Structured Text, ST)等。

配置输入输出模块

在PLC编程软件中创建一个新的程序,并配置相应的输入输出模块,以便控制第四轴的传感器和执行器。

编写控制指令

使用特定的指令来控制第四轴的运动。例如,在PLC中,可以使用“MOVE”指令来控制位置移动,“SET_SPEED”指令来设置速度,以及“SET_ACCELERATION”和“SET_DECELERATION”指令来设置加速度和减速度。

实现旋转控制

如果使用PWM信号控制旋转,可以通过改变PWM信号的占空比来调整电机的转速,从而控制第四轴的旋转速度和方向。

考虑安全性和稳定性

在编程过程中,添加保护措施,如限制第四轴的运动范围、添加急停功能等,以确保系统的安全运行。

调试和优化

编写好程序后,进行调试和优化,确保第四轴能够按照预期运动,并达到所需的精度和效率。

示例代码(使用梯形图)

```plaintext

|

|------ SET_SPEED, 1000 (设置第四轴速度为1000 RPM)

|

|------ MOVE, X100, Y100 (移动第四轴到位置(100, 100))

|

|------ SET_ACCELERATION, 500 (设置第四轴加速度为500 RPM^2)

|

|------ SET_DECELERATION, 500 (设置第四轴减速度为500 RPM^2)

|

|------ WAIT, 5000 (等待5秒)

|

|------ SET_SPEED, 0 (停止第四轴)

```

注意事项

确保你了解所使用的PLC和编程环境的具体语法和指令集。

在实际应用中,可能需要根据机械系统的具体需求和限制进行调整。

考虑编程的安全性和可靠性,确保在出现异常情况时能够及时停止设备。

如果你有具体的PLC型号和编程环境,可以提供更详细的指导和建议。